Thoroughbreds
Thoroughbreds come to mind since they have recently had a resurgence in popularity. Thoroughbreds are easily available at low prices which makes them attractive to many people. Unfortunately، many of these people do not have the skills to retrain them.
An older thoroughbred that has already been retrained and had experience in your chosen discipline can be a great first horse. I have had many older thoroughbreds that have made great lesson horses.
It seems that، due to the low prices and their ready availability، many are attracted to the ones right off of the track. It is sort of a trendy thing right now. I think it is great that there are trainers out there helping people learn how to properly school a racehorse for a new career.
I do think that sometimes people get the wrong impression—that anyone can be successful with one of these horses—and that is not the case. It requires a certain amount of skill level and confidence، and they are not for everyone in the early stages of training.
One that is already retrained and experienced in whatever job you want it to do—those can be great prospects for new riders.
Draft Horse and Draft Crosses
Many people are attracted to the size and gentle nature of the draft horse breeds. They are beautiful، and most do have the kind disposition they are known for. Draft horses can be appropriate mounts for new riders because of this.
